Rock of Ages – Sydney Season Postponed

  BREAKING NEWS  Rock of Ages, the popular 80s rock musical has postponed it’s scheduled Sydney season. Currently playing at the Comedy Theatre, Melbourne until November 6, the show was scheduled to open in Sydney in January 2012 after the Brisbane season at QPAC (13 November until 18 December 2011). It was announced today that, due to the current economic down turn in Australia impacting on single ticket sales in Sydney, the Sydney season of Rock of Ages, scheduled to preview from 11 January 2012, has been postponed. Rodney Rigby of Newtheatricals, on behalf of the producing group said, “It has been decided due to the current economic environment, Rock of Ages will reschedule its Sydney season at a later time.”  The show would have been playing at the same time as the blockbuster musical Love Never Dies at the Capitol from January 14 and the family musical Annie which opens at the Lyric Theatre on January 5.  It had been widely speculated that the Sydney theatre market could not support three major musicals playing at once.  All tickets purchased for the Sydney season of Rock of Ages will be fully refunded through the relevant ticketing agencies. Do you want to comment on this?
